Irrigation Atlanta-Winterizations

What could happen if I don't winterize my irrigation system? If you don't winterize your system, heads and pipes can crack because of water remaining in the lines. If you are using a pump, the pump can crack too for the very same reason. It doesn't cost much to winterize a system. If you're thinking that we live in the south and dont need to do this-dont forget it freezes here too! If your goal is to save money by not getting it winterized, this could backfire. (Repairs could be costly and time consuming.)

Irrigation Systems Atlanta

So you don't think you need to winterize your irrigation system? At least do these couple of things, shut off the water. Run your system for about 30 sec to clear as much water as possible. Unplug your controller. You aren't fully protected as you would be with a professional winterization but it's better than nothing. If you don't have a separate shut off for your irrigation system, your system is really at risk in the winter because water remains in the pipe. Consider having a shutoff installed.

Irrigation Systems Atlanta-Winterization

While most irrigation system pipes should be below the frost line in Georgia, it is still important to have your irrigation system winterized because you never know what kind of winter we are going to have here in Georgia. Particularly important are you valves because while they are underground they are still exposed and those connection points have a tendency to be the first area of breaks after a cold winter.
